The fuel economy for a 1995 Ford F-350 diesel crew cab typically ranges from 10 to 15 miles per gallon (mpg), depending on factors such as driving conditions, load, and maintenance. The vehicle's weight and engine size contribute to its lower fuel efficiency compared to lighter trucks and modern diesel engines. It's important to note that actual mpg can vary based on individual driving habits and specific configurations.

How much does a F350 crew cab diesel weigh?

The weight of a Ford F-350 Crew Cab with a diesel engine typically ranges from approximately 7,000 to 8,500 pounds, depending on the specific trim level and configuration. Factors such as additional features, options, and payload capacity can also influence the overall weight. For the most accurate information, it's best to consult the manufacturer's specifications for the specific model year you are interested in.
